Class FullModelledInteractionUpdater<I extends ModelledInteraction>
- java.lang.Object
-
- psidev.psi.mi.jami.enricher.impl.minimal.MinimalInteractionEnricher<I>
-
- psidev.psi.mi.jami.enricher.impl.minimal.MinimalModelledInteractionEnricher<I>
-
- psidev.psi.mi.jami.enricher.impl.full.FullModelledInteractionEnricher<I>
-
- psidev.psi.mi.jami.enricher.impl.full.FullModelledInteractionUpdater<I>
-
- All Implemented Interfaces:
InteractionEnricher<I>
,MIEnricher<I>
,ModelledInteractionEnricher<I>
- Direct Known Subclasses:
FullComplexUpdater
public class FullModelledInteractionUpdater<I extends ModelledInteraction> extends FullModelledInteractionEnricher<I>
Full updater of a modelled interaction- Since:
01/10/13
- Version:
- $Id$
- Author:
- Marine Dumousseau (marine@ebi.ac.uk)
-
-
Constructor Summary
Constructors Modifier Constructor Description FullModelledInteractionUpdater()
Constructor for FullModelledInteractionUpdater.protected
FullModelledInteractionUpdater(FullInteractionUpdater<I> interactionEnricher)
Constructor for FullModelledInteractionUpdater.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ected void
processConfidences(I objectToEnrich, I objectSource)
processConfidences.protected void
processCooperativeEffects(I objectToEnrich, I objectSource)
processCooperativeEffects.protected void
processEvidenceType(I objectToEnrich, I objectSource)
processEvidenceType.protected void
processInteractionEvidences(I objectToEnrich, I objectSource)
processInteractionEvidences.protected void
processParameters(I objectToEnrich, I objectSource)
processParameters.protected void
processSource(I objectToEnrich, I objectSource)
processSource.-
Methods inherited from class psidev.psi.mi.jami.enricher.impl.full.FullModelledInteractionEnricher
getCvTermEnricher, getEvidenceEnricher, getInteractionEnricher, getInteractionEnricherListener, getParticipantEnricher, mergeCooperativeEffects, mergeInteractionEvidences, processEvidenceType, processInteractionEvidences, processOtherProperties, processOtherProperties, setCvTermEnricher, setEvidenceEnricher, setInteractionEnricherListener, setParticipantEnricher
-
Methods inherited from class psidev.psi.mi.jami.enricher.impl.minimal.MinimalModelledInteractionEnricher
getSourceEnricher, processSource, setSourceEnricher
-
Methods inherited from class psidev.psi.mi.jami.enricher.impl.minimal.MinimalInteractionEnricher
enrich, enrich, enrich, processCreatedDate, processIdentifiers, processInteractionType, processInteractionType, processMinimalUpdates, processParticipants, processParticipants, processShortName, processUpdateDate
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face psidev.psi.mi.jami.enricher.MIEnricher
enrich, enrich, enrich
-
-
-
-
Constructor Detail
-
FullModelledInteractionUpdater
public FullModelledInteractionUpdater()
Constructor for FullModelledInteractionUpdater.
-
FullModelledInteractionUpdater
protected FullModelledInteractionUpdater(FullInteractionUpdater<I> interactionEnricher)
Constructor for FullModelledInteractionUpdater.
- Parameters:
interactionEnricher
- aFullInteractionUpdater
object.
-
-
Method Detail
-
processConfidences
protected void processConfidences(I objectToEnrich, I objectSource)
processConfidences.
- Overrides:
processConfidences
in classFullMod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.
-
processParameters
protected void processParameters(I objectToEnrich, I objectSource)
processParameters.
- Overrides:
processParameters
in classFullMod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.
-
processCooperativeEffects
protected void processCooperativeEffects(I objectToEnrich, I objectSource)
processCooperativeEffects.
- Overrides:
processCooperativeEffects
in classFullMod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.
-
processInteractionEvidences
protected void processInteractionEvidences(I objectToEnrich, I objectSource) throws EnricherException
processInteractionEvidences.
- Overrides:
processInteractionEvidences
in classFullMod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.- Throws:
EnricherException
- if any.
-
processSource
protected void processSource(I objectToEnrich, I objectSource) throws EnricherException
processSource.
- Overrides:
processSource
in classMinimalMod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.- Throws:
EnricherException
- if any.
-
processEvidenceType
protected void processEvidenceType(I objectToEnrich, I objectSource) throws EnricherException
processEvidenceType.
- Overrides:
processEvidenceType
in classFullModelledInteractionEnricher<I extends ModelledInteraction>
- Parameters:
objectToEnrich
- a I object.objectSource
- a I object.- Throws:
EnricherException
- if any.
-
-